Magnetohydrodynamic with Adaptively Embedded Particle-in-Cell model: MHD-AEPIC

Yinsi Shou,
Valeriy Tenishev,
Yuxi Chen
et al.

Abstract: Space plasma simulations have seen an increase in the use of magnetohydrodynamic (MHD) with embedded Particle-in-Cell (PIC) models. This combined MHD-EPIC algorithm simulates some regions of interest using the kinetic PIC method while employing the MHD description in the rest of the domain.
